Donna Webber is the Simmons College Archivist, and has been a lecturer in GSLIS since 2001. She graduated from Concordia University in Montreal, and received masters degrees in American History and Library Science, with a concentration in Archives, from the University of Wisconsin-Madison. Before coming to Simmons College in 2004, Donna worked at the Countway Library at Harvard Medical School, MIT, and the Schlesinger Library.
As Simmons College Archivist, Donna is responsible for documenting the history of the College, and works with administrators, faculty, staff, students, and alumni to acquire records in all formats. She encourages all members of the Simmons community to use the resources of the Archives for teaching, research, and outreach.
Donna is active in the Society of American Archivists and New England Archivists, and recently co-authored Archival Internships: A Guide for Faculty, Supervisors and Students with GSLIS Professor Jeannette Bastian.
Lecturer in LIS 438 - Introduction to Archival Methods and Services and LIS 531N - Archives for Librarians.
